Jeff Zucker Goes to Capitol Hill This Week

By Chris Ariens 

NBCU CEO Jeff Zucker will go before congress Thursday. B&C reports Zucker and Comcast chairman Brian Roberts will headline the House Communications and Internet Subcommittee on their proposed deal. The two companies filed the proposed $30 billion merger with the FCC last Thursday.

Also on the list for the hearing are Dr. Mark Cooper of the Consumer Federation of America and NBC Affiliate Board Chairman Michael Fiorile.

The American Cable Association, a lobbying group that represents small and medium-sized cable operators throughout the U.S. says it intends to “scrutinize fully the proposed transaction.” The ACA will ask both the Department of Justice and the FCC to protect consumers “by ensuring that Comcast-NBCU does not have the incentive and ability to engage in anti-competitive conduct that results in higher rates and less choice for consumers.”
